Police with insurgent workers in Asturias, 1934

On 04/10/1934, the Catholic People's Action had participated to form a new government. Against the change of the government to the right, it came to unrests in Spain, including an uprising by miners in Asturias and a formation of an own, communist government. The movement was crushed bloodily by the central government
